diff --git a/projects/editorials/tool.mdwn b/projects/editorials/tool.mdwn new file mode 100644 index 0000000..059bd45 --- /dev/null +++ b/projects/editorials/tool.mdwn @@ -0,0 +1,41 @@ +# A computer is an advanced tool for logical and effective problem solving + +[[!meta date="2005-02-21"]] +[[!meta updated="2005-02-21"]] + +## Advanced: Undergone development, moved some steps forward + +People tend to look at the word "advanced" as a positive term - as similar to +"improved". But all it means is it has undergone development. + +>A rotten tomato is an advanced tomato. + +To determine if development is positive one must consider the direction it is +taking. + +One could say that advancing implies moving forward, but "forward" isn't +always the best way to go. + +## Logical: Structured, clinical + +Logical is not the same as "simple". +Although logical expressions can be as simple as "2+2=4", a computer contains +so many layers of logic that they cease to be simple. + +>Computers are constructed logically, but so complex that they can be built only +>"somewhat flawless." + +## Effective: having a rapid impact + +When you are effective you get alot done in a small amount of time or effort. + +A tool is effective only if you become effective by using it. + +>For someone who don't know the path, no wind is a good wind. + +## Problem solving + +Biggest challenges is in locating and describing a problem, not in fixing it. +Problem solving badly prepared can even be damaging, because problematic +structures below the surface can get even better hidden by a too simple "quick +fix". |
